Styles and Designs of Furniture
The style of furniture you select can significantly influence the overall feel of your home. It can create an atmosphere that complements your personal preferences. R and R Home Furniture offers a diverse array of styles. From the sleek lines of modern pieces to the timeless elegance of traditional designs, there is a style for every home. Understanding the characteristics of each style is the key to selecting furniture that best suits your home decor. Exploring these different options will allow you to find the pieces that best fit your home.
- Modern: Characterized by clean lines, minimalist designs, and a focus on functionality. Modern furniture often features neutral colors, geometric shapes, and the use of materials like metal, glass, and wood. This style is good for those who like a tidy and streamlined aesthetic.
- Traditional: This style emphasizes classic designs, ornate details, and rich colors. Traditional furniture often features curved lines, carved wood accents, and upholstery in luxurious fabrics like velvet or silk. It creates a warm and inviting atmosphere.
- Contemporary: Often confused with modern, contemporary furniture is defined by its current design trends. It encompasses a broad range of styles. It often incorporates bold shapes, unique materials, and innovative designs. This style allows for more creativity and experimentation in interior design.
- Transitional: Blends elements of both traditional and modern styles. It creates a balanced and harmonious look. Transitional furniture often features neutral colors, simple lines, and comfortable, functional designs, making it versatile and suitable for various home settings.

Measuring Your Space and Planning Layout
Careful measurements and layout planning are essential steps in furnishing your home. Accurate measurements prevent overcrowding and ensure that furniture fits comfortably. A well-planned layout maximizes space and flow in your home. These practices are important if you want to create a functional and visually appealing space. Planning the layout before you buy ensures that furniture works well within your existing space. Measure carefully to avoid the disappointment of items that do not fit.
- Measure Your Space: Before buying anything, measure the dimensions of the rooms you plan to furnish. Note the length, width, and height of each room. Also, measure doorways, windows, and any architectural features that may affect furniture placement.
- Create a Floor Plan: Sketch a floor plan of each room, including dimensions and features. Use this plan to experiment with different furniture arrangements. This allows you to see how various pieces will fit and how they will affect traffic flow.
- Consider Traffic Flow: Ensure there is enough space to move freely through the room. Avoid blocking pathways with furniture. Maintain at least 30 inches of space between furniture pieces and walkways.
- Evaluate Natural Light and Views: Position furniture to take advantage of natural light and views. Avoid blocking windows or obstructing the view from doorways. Consider how the placement of furniture affects the overall atmosphere.

Cleaning and Maintenance of Furniture
Regular cleaning is essential to maintain the appearance and longevity of your furniture. Different materials require different cleaning methods, so understanding how to care for each piece is important. Proper maintenance practices will help keep your furniture looking its best. Your efforts will help keep your furniture attractive and long-lasting.
- Wood Furniture: Dust regularly with a soft cloth. Clean spills immediately to prevent water damage. Use wood cleaner or polish.
- Fabric Upholstery: Vacuum regularly to remove dust and dirt. Spot-clean stains with a mild detergent. Consider professional cleaning every year or two.
- Metal Furniture: Dust regularly. Clean with a damp cloth and mild soap. Avoid abrasive cleaners that could scratch the surface.
- Leather Furniture: Dust regularly with a soft cloth. Condition leather periodically to prevent it from drying and cracking. Clean spills immediately with a damp cloth.

Common Myths Debunked
Myth 1: Expensive Furniture Is Always Better Quality
In reality, the price of furniture does not always determine its quality. While expensive pieces may use higher-end materials, you can find high-quality furniture at various price points. Many factors influence furniture quality, including construction, materials, and design. Focus on these factors instead of only looking at the price tag.
Myth 2: All Solid Wood Furniture Is The Best Choice
While solid wood is durable, not all solid wood is ideal for every piece of furniture. For instance, in areas with high humidity, solid wood can expand and contract, potentially causing warping. Engineered wood or plywood can be better choices in these conditions. Consider the specific use of the furniture when making your choice.
Myth 3: Leather Furniture Is Hard to Maintain
This is not always true. Leather furniture can be easy to maintain with proper care. Regularly dusting and conditioning the leather keeps it soft and prevents cracking. Leather is known for its durability and resistance to wear and tear. Many leather pieces can last a long time when properly cared for.
Myth 4: You Must Buy a Complete Set of Furniture
You don’t always need to buy complete sets of furniture. Mix and match pieces from different collections or retailers to create a unique look that reflects your style. Buying individual pieces allows you more flexibility in design and helps to personalize your space. You can often save money by purchasing individual pieces.
Myth 5: All Furniture Requires Professional Assembly
Many furniture pieces come with easy-to-follow instructions and can be assembled at home. Some furniture retailers offer assembly services, while others offer options. Determine how comfortable you are with the assembly process before paying for professional help. Many items can be assembled at home with basic tools.
Frequently Asked Questions
Question: What is the best material for a sofa if I have pets?
Answer: Microfiber and tightly woven fabrics are the best choices for sofas if you have pets. They are durable, easy to clean, and less prone to trapping pet hair.
Question: How often should I clean my leather furniture?
Answer: Clean your leather furniture every one to two months with a specialized leather cleaner and conditioner to keep it looking its best.
Question: What should I do if my wooden furniture gets scratched?
Answer: For minor scratches on wooden furniture, use a wood touch-up marker or a furniture repair kit to fill them in and restore the finish.
Question: What does “transitional” furniture mean?
Answer: “Transitional” furniture blends the features of both traditional and modern styles. It offers a balance between classic and contemporary aesthetics, with neutral colors and simple lines.
Question: How can I prevent fading in my furniture from sunlight?
Answer: To prevent fading, place furniture away from direct sunlight. Use curtains, drapes, or window film to filter the light and protect your furniture.
